Wie könnte die Lern- / Entwicklungsabteilung Ihres Unternehmens Ihnen am besten dienen? [geschlossen]

14

Ich werde meiner Frage einen Haftungsausschluss voranstellen - ich bin kein Ingenieur, sondern nur jemand, der in Vollzeit mit ihnen lern- und entwicklungsfähig arbeitet.

Angesichts dessen ist einer der Kommentare, den ich regelmäßig von den Ingenieuren bekomme, die ich mit der Entwicklung beauftragt habe, dass sie das Gefühl haben, dass sie Lösungen (sowohl für technische als auch für nichttechnische) für die Entwicklung haben, die sie gegen jeden aus meinem Bereich "vorantreiben" Beratung mit ihnen, um festzustellen, was sie wirklich brauchen.

Meine Frage ist also, ob Sie Ihrem Unternehmen eine Liste der drei bis fünf wichtigsten Aufgaben geben könnten, die es in einem Klassenzimmer oder anderswo ausführen könnte, um aussagekräftige Fähigkeiten zu entwickeln, die Ihnen helfen würden, ein besserer Ingenieur, ein besserer Mitarbeiter und einer zu sein Es ist wahrscheinlicher, dass sie auf lange Sicht in der Firma bleiben. Was würde den Einschnitt bewirken und warum?

Vielen Dank im Voraus für Ihre Antworten.

MTR
quelle

Antworten:

15
  1. Konferenzteilnahme subventionieren / sponsern. Stellen Sie sicher, dass Entwickler die Möglichkeit haben, bezahlte Freizeit und Kosten für die Teilnahme an technischen Konferenzen in ihrem Bereich zu zahlen - mindestens einmal pro Jahr.

  2. Zeit für die Community-Entwicklung Lassen Sie Entwickler einige Arbeitsstunden pro Monat für Open Source-Projekte aufwenden, damit sie mit der Entwickler-Community in Kontakt bleiben und auf dem neuesten Stand der Technik bleiben können.

  3. Mittagessen lernen In diesem Moment kauft das Unternehmen Lebensmittel ein und sieht eine besonders lange Mittagspause vor, in der Entwickler gemeinsam essen und sich abwechselnd über technische Themen informieren können. Ein- oder zweimal im Monat ist ideal.

  4. Baue eine Technikbibliothek. Ein Safari-Abonnement für Unternehmen ist ein guter Anfang, aber Sie sollten auch Klassiker wie The Art of Computer Programming hinzufügen.

Das Besondere am Entwickeln ist, dass, wenn Sie wirklich gut in Ihrem Job sind, die Zeitverzögerung zwischen dem Erstellen relevanter Technologien und dem Erreichen der Standard-Lernmethoden für Unternehmen diese traditionellen Methoden ziemlich unbrauchbar macht.

Es ist effektiver, hervorragende Referenzressourcen und vor allem die Möglichkeit bereitzustellen, direkt von anderen Entwicklern zu lernen.

HedgeMage
quelle
5
Ich würde meinen linken ... äh ... Schuh ... geben, um für eine Firma zu arbeiten, die eine anständige Bibliothek hatte und Mittagessen lernte.
Steven Evers
3
Ich hasse Mittagessen und lerne, Mittagspause ist meine Zeit! Wenn Training wichtig ist, ist es wichtig genug, um es in der Unternehmenszeit zu absolvieren.
HLGEM
1
Beide Antworten hier sind richtig - ich möchte nicht eine Liste von Lösungen erstellen, die absolut jeder schätzen oder nutzen wird, sondern eine anständige Stichprobenauswahl treffen, aus der (thematisch) hervorgeht, was die Leute auf hohem Niveau zu wollen scheinen. Lass die Gedanken kommen!
MTR
2 und 3 gehen von einem zu großen Interesse an ihrer Arbeit aus - viele Leute wollen weder ihre Freizeit (dh ihr Mittagessen) mit arbeitsbezogenen Dingen verbringen, noch ihre Arbeitszeit mit nicht arbeitsbezogenen Dingen verbringen (Open-Source-Projekte) ). Ich persönlich würde gerne beides haben, aber ich bin nur ein großer Programmierer ...
Quallenbaum
1
@jellyfishtree Das ist sicherlich ein Problem an vielen Arbeitsplätzen und es ist bedauerlich. Egal was einer von uns tut, die Technologie wird sich immer weiterentwickeln, der Status Quo ist also eine Illusion. IMHO ist jeder, der nicht daran interessiert ist, neue Dinge zu lernen, kein guter Programmierer.
HedgeMage
1

Stellen Sie einen Feedback- und Vorschlagsmechanismus bereit. Sammle regelmäßig Proben von dem, was die Leute wollen. Sammeln Sie regelmäßig Stichproben unserer Entwicklungsziele (falls vorhanden) und versuchen Sie, diese mit möglichen Kursen zu korrelieren. Verwenden Sie technische Ressourcen, um Ihre Kursliste oder Unterrichtspläne usw. zu entwickeln, wenn sie nicht in Ihrer Domäne sind und eine große Nachfrage nach einer Reihe von Kursen oder Klassen zu diesem Thema besteht.

Quallenbaum
quelle
Dies ist eine großartige Empfehlung und recht einfach zu bewerkstelligen. Zu sehen, was die Leute in ihrer Entwicklung tun sollen, ist in Echtzeit und zeigt Dinge an, die unendlich relevanter wären. Danke für die Idee.
MTR
Ich sehe zwei Arten von Unternehmensschulungen - einmalige Schulungen, die als "Bereicherung" der aktuellen Fähigkeiten dienen. Die Genauigkeit und Qualität dieser Kurse wird wahrscheinlich durch Feedback- / Verbesserungsvorschläge verbessert. Zweiter Typ - Kurse, die Teil eines größeren Ziels oder Karrierepfads sind - erfordern Feedback, aber auch eine bessere Anleitung und eine straffere Hand, um sowohl die Relevanz der Inhalte sicherzustellen als auch die Mitarbeiter auf dem richtigen Weg zu halten und auf diesen größeren Lernpfaden voranzukommen.
Quallenbaum
0

Eines der Dinge, die Sie tun müssen, ist, den Entwicklern etwas Zeit zu geben, um in der Bürozeit an ihrer Lieblingstechnologie und / oder ihrem persönlichen Projekt zu arbeiten. Erstellen Sie ein Forum für solche Ideen und lassen Sie die Entwickler ihre Ideen miteinander teilen.

Manoj R
quelle
100% stimmen zu. Aus den persönlichsten Projekten können wichtige Erkenntnisse oder Produkte hervorgehen, die erhebliche Auswirkungen auf den Arbeitsplatz haben können.
MTR
0
  1. Sponsorenkurse für Profis bei CMU etc
  2. Laden Sie die gesamte MIT-Schulungssoftware und Ähnliches im lokalen Netzwerk herunter
  3. Vereinbaren Sie professionelle Trainer für die Weiterbildung
  4. Lassen Sie sich von Experten wie Steve Mcconnell et al. Zu Gesprächen mit den Ingenieuren einladen
Fanatic23
quelle
Fanatiker - großartig. Wenn Sie den Business Case erstellen müssten, um beispielsweise den gesamten MIT-Katalog zu hosten, was wären Ihrer Meinung nach die wichtigsten Geschäftstreiber und der ROI dafür? Vielen Dank im Voraus für Ihre zusätzlichen Gedanken.
MTR
@MTR: MIT OCW ist mit Sicherheit eines der besten in der Branche. Daher sollte der Zugriff auf das Unternehmen in der Geschäftseinheit willkommen sein. Das Hosten im lokalen Netzwerk bedeutet, dass das Streaming viel schneller ist, Sie Bandbreite sparen, sodass die ISP-Kosten aufgrund von einmaligem Download usw.
geringer sind
0
  1. Ermutigen Sie Ihre Mitarbeiter zur Mittagszeit zu Technologiepräsentationen, die sich auf das beziehen, was Ihr Unternehmen tut, oder zu neuen Technologien. Mittagessen anbieten. Belohnen Sie die Lautsprecher mit einer Art Token.
  2. Ermutigen Sie Buchdiskussionsgruppen zur Mittagszeit, die sich mit einem bestimmten technologischen Buch befassen und ein Mittagessen anbieten.
  3. Sponsern Sie Mitarbeiter auf Branchenkonferenzen , und stellen Sie sicher, dass sie das Beste sind, das Sie bieten können.
  4. Zwingen Sie die Mitarbeiter nicht, an internen oder externen Schulungen teilzunehmen, die unter ihrem Niveau liegen. Lassen Sie sich im Idealfall von Teamleitern eine geeignete Schulung für die Mitarbeiter aussuchen, und lassen Sie sich von Schulungsunternehmen oder Supportmitarbeitern auf keinen Fall etwas verkaufen. Ich habe viele Male Kurse besucht, bei denen das Geld meines Unternehmens verschwendet wurde.
justkt
quelle
Der Abstieg von Schulungen auf die Mittagszeit bedeutet zu betonen, dass das Unternehmen dies nicht für wichtig hält. Während des Mittagessens sollte kein Training durchgeführt werden.
HLGEM
@HLGEM - hängt wahrscheinlich davon ab, wie Ihr Unternehmen eingerichtet ist, ob dies sinnvoll ist oder ob andere Stunden sinnvoll sind. Nach meiner Erfahrung erfolgt die obligatorische Schulung in der Regel in der betrieblichen Zeit, die optionale Schulung zum Mittagessen.
Justkt
Ich bin in der Mitte auf diesem. Eine obligatorische Schulung sollte es nicht einmal geben - denn sie wird zwangsläufig Menschen in ihr Netz aufnehmen, die nicht dort sein müssen. Trotzdem halte ich es für angemessen, optionale, entwicklungsorientierte Veranstaltungen auch außerhalb der Arbeitszeit anzubieten, wenn es darum geht, Ihre Karriere außerhalb Ihres aktuellen Jobs zu gestalten. Aber nur wenige von uns haben normale 40-Stunden-Arbeitswochen, besonders im High-Tech-Bereich, so dass der Standard für Arbeitszeit und persönliche Zeit oft ohnehin nicht gilt.
MTR
1
Wann würden wir eigentlich essen? Ich mag die Idee, aber ich würde auch gerne Notizen machen, Beispielcodes ausprobieren, Dinge googeln, von denen ich nicht wusste, dass ich dieses kostbare Stück Pizza nicht in meinen Mund nehmen kann. my ... precioussss ...
Quallenbaum
@jellyfishtree - in der Regel sind die ersten fünf bis zehn Minuten der Mittagspause allen gewidmet, die Pizza abschöpfen. Übrigens - die Qualität des Essens beim Training zur Mittagszeit ist auf jeden Fall wichtig.
Justkt
0

Hier sind meine Vorschläge:

  1. Hilf mir, mich selbst zu verstehen. Dies kann schwierig und bis zu einem gewissen Grad auch recht kostspielig sein, da dies eher personalisiert ist. Der Schlüssel hier ist jedoch, mir zu helfen, meine Stärken zu kennen, welche Dinge ich in einem professionellen Umfeld gerne mache und wie könnte das Unternehmen Nutze mich besser aus, etc. Beachte, dass dies sehr psychologisch oder spirituell sein kann, so dass etwas Sensibilität erforderlich sein kann. Zum Beispiel glauben manche Menschen an eine höhere Macht, die einen Grund für alles Existierende hat, während andere denken, die Bibel sei ein Märchenbuch, nur um die Extreme zu schildern, wobei die meisten Menschen irgendwo dazwischen sind. Ein weiterer Teil ist das Finden der eigenen Leidenschaften und Interessen, was natürlich nicht immer einfach ist. Andere Bereiche hierunter könnten MBTI, Enneagramm, Strengths Finder, oder F-Score, um einige Tests zu nennen, die man machen könnte, um mehr über sich selbst zu erfahren. Der Selbstbewusstseinsteil der emotionalen Intelligenz ist auch hier für eine andere Idee, wie dies angegangen werden soll.

  2. Lassen Sie mich wissen, welchen Weg ich in der Firma eingeschlagen habe. Wenn ich zum Beispiel glücklich bin, ein Entwickler zu sein, könnte ich dann 25 Jahre bei dem Unternehmen sein? Muss ich Karriere machen und diesen Weg gehen? Hier geht es zum Teil darum, zu wissen, was das Unternehmen will und kann, aber auch darum, welche Optionen ich untersuchen muss. Einige Leute möchten möglicherweise aus einer Liste von Optionen auswählen, anstatt ihre eigenen aus dem Nichts zu erstellen.

  3. Hilf mir, die Ressourcen zu finden, um mich weiterzuentwickeln. Dies ist, was kommt, nachdem ich weiß, wer ich bin und wohin ich gehen könnte. Gibt es ein Mentoring-Programm im Unternehmen? Gibt es Freiwilligengruppen, die mich interessieren könnten und die mir zeigen, dass sich das Unternehmen für die Gemeinschaft um mich kümmert? Was hilft mir, von dort, wo ich bin, dorthin zu gelangen, wo ich sein möchte? Eine andere Sichtweise ist die Frage, inwieweit Unterstützung bei der Festlegung von Zielen vorhanden ist, die bereitgestellt werden könnten. Ich möchte nicht alle Punkte selbst herausfinden müssen, aber ich möchte auch nicht, dass mir das aufgezwungen wird. Gibt es eine Peer-Recognition-Gruppe? Gibt es sportliche oder künstlerische Gruppen, denen ich mich anschließen möchte? Eine andere Seite hier ist, dass neben dem Wissen, was da draußen ist, Ermutigung und emotionale Unterstützung hier auch Schlüsselpunkte bei meinem Versuch der persönlichen Erfüllung sein können.

  4. Beziehungen und Kommunikationsentwicklung. In gewisser Weise deckt dies einige andere Bereiche der emotionalen Intelligenz ab, in denen es darum geht, mir zu helfen, herauszufinden, welche Arten von Beziehungen ich habe, wie engagiert ich bin, wie gut ich kommuniziere, was ich tue, will oder brauche? Ein heikler Teil hier ist, dass, obwohl dies eher als "Mädchen" rüberkommt, die Realität ist, dass ich ziemlich sicher bin, dass dies nicht in meinem Mathematik- oder Informatikunterricht behandelt wurde, obwohl ein Teil der Natur meiner Existenz darin besteht, Bindungen zu haben mit anderen Menschen und teilen Sachen.

Ich gebe zu, dass ich einige davon selbst in Bezug auf das, was ich von der Lern- und Entwicklungsabteilung möchte, untersuche. Ich nehme an, dass die Forderung nach einer Änderung dieses Entwicklungsteils zu viel verlangt, oder? :)

JB King
quelle
JB - Das ist wirklich großartiges Zeug. Ich werde auf Ihren Beitrag verweisen, wenn ich von Leuten, die sagen, dass Ingenieure sich nicht für die "weiche Seite" der professionellen Entwicklung interessieren, Rückschläge erhalte. Ich habe viele brillante Entwickler / Tester gesehen, die ihre eigene Karriere sabotiert haben, indem sie die Beziehungs- / Kommunikationselemente ihres Jobs ignoriert haben, und es ist ein völlig vermeidbarer und vermeidbarer Fehler. Es ist nicht girlie. :)
MTR
0

Ich hasse internes Training. Interne Schulungen können am besten für externe Schulungen meiner Wahl bezahlt werden. Es gibt ein außergewöhnliches externes Training, das weitaus besser ist, als es ein internes Training jemals erhoffen würde. Das Bezahlen für externe Schulungen kommt sowohl dem Unternehmen mit besser ausgebildeten Mitarbeitern zugute als auch trägt zu einer höheren Kundenbindung bei, da externe Schulungen im Allgemeinen als Vorteil angesehen werden.

Per Kommentar: Die absolut beste Ausbildung, die ich je besucht habe, war die Meisterklasse des Architekten . Punkt, Punkt, es gibt keinen besseren. Ich habe auch an Guerrilla COM teilgenommen, als es von Don Box und Guerrilla .NET unterrichtet wurde, als es von Mike Woodring und Keith Brown unterrichtet wurde. Glauben Sie mir, eine Woche bei Juval Lowey bringt Ihnen mehr als ein Jahr internes Training.

JP Alioto
quelle
Meine Erfahrung ist genau das Gegenteil. Die meisten externen Klassen sind eine massive Geldverschwendung. Ja, es gibt einige außergewöhnliche Trainingskurse, aber zu wissen, welche sind das und welche sind Drek? Nicht so einfach. Wenn kein Reiseguthaben verfügbar ist, ist möglicherweise keine außergewöhnliche Schulung in Ihrem geografischen Gebiet vorgesehen. Interne Schulungen können sich viel mehr auf genau die Dinge konzentrieren, die Sie benötigen.
HLGEM
Beides existiert und hängt weitgehend von der ursprünglichen Frage ab: Was schätzen Sie und ist die Lernfunktion Ihres Unternehmens verpflichtet, es Ihnen zur Verfügung zu stellen? JP - können Sie mir einige Beispiele relevanter und wirkungsvoller externer Veranstaltungen nennen, an denen Sie teilgenommen haben und warum diese für Sie wertvoll waren? Dieselbe Frage an Sie zu internen Ereignissen, HLGEM.
MTR
0

Vorschlag 1: Erstellen Sie eine zentrale Hosting-Lösung für alles, was Entwickler für lernrelevant halten . Zumindest Videos von Präsentationen und Brownbags sollten hier abgelegt werden. Screencasts, Workflow-Videos und so weiter sind auch schön zu haben. Wenn jemand ein Textdokument verfassen möchte, in dem dargelegt wird, wie eine Entwurfsentscheidung getroffen wurde oder wie ein optimaler Codeüberprüfungsprozess abläuft, lassen Sie ihn dies tun! Stellen Sie sicher, dass alle Beiträge freiwillig sind. Datieren Sie alle Materialien klar und deutlich, damit die Entwickler selbst beurteilen können, ob sie veraltet sind (oder nicht). Dies kann so einfach sein wie eine Verzeichnisseite im internen Wiki (Sie haben ein internes Wiki, oder?) Oder so kompliziert wie eine StackOverflow-Lösung, die Abstimmungen und Kommentare zulässt.

Was mich umbringt - besonders an dem großen Unternehmen, in dem ich früher gearbeitet habe, aber auch an dem Startup, in dem ich jetzt arbeite - ist, wie viel Wissen in der Organisation erzeugt und dann verloren wird. Diese Strategie trägt dazu bei, dies etwas abzumildern.

Vorschlag 2: Erstellen Sie einen internen Kalender mit technischen Ereignissen, die für die Mission des Unternehmens relevant sind . Erstellen Sie so viele Informationen wie möglich (von CocoaHeads / Benutzergruppensitzungen über Panels zur mobilen Entwicklung bis hin zu ...), und ermöglichen Sie den Entwicklern, Ereignisse selbst hinzuzufügen, wenn sie über sie stolpern. Bonuspunkte, wenn die Lösung es ihnen ermöglicht, zu antworten und zu sehen, wer noch von der Firma kommt (Google Kalender übernimmt dies). Es hilft dabei, ein Gemeinschaftsgefühl aufzubauen und den Entwicklern zu zeigen, wer ihre Interessen teilt und diskutieren kann.

Unter anderem, was bereits gesagt wurde - +9000 beim Versenden von Entwicklern zu Konferenzen . Haben auch einen weithin bekannten Prozess für Entwickler Training zu identifizieren und sagen : „Hey, du mir diese schicken sollte!“, Sowie klare Erwartungen für das, was ein Entwickler tun wird , wenn diese Ausbildung genehmigt (tun sie müssen heraus teilen ihre Notizen an den Rest des Unternehmens - geben einen braunen Sack darüber, was sie gelernt haben? etc.). Gute Entwickler wissen normalerweise, was sie lernen müssen. Gute Entwickler wissen normalerweise, wie man es am effizientesten lernt.

Arkaaito
quelle